Materials Data on Yb2AgSn by Materials Project
Abstract
Yb2AgSn is Heusler structured and crystallizes in the cubic Fm-3m space group. The structure is three-dimensional. Yb is bonded in a body-centered cubic geometry to four equivalent Ag and four equivalent Sn atoms. All Yb–Ag bond lengths are 3.24 Å. All Yb–Sn bond lengths are 3.24 Å. Ag is bonded in a body-centered cubic geometry to eight equivalent Yb atoms. Sn is bonded in a body-centered cubic geometry to eight equivalent Yb atoms.
